Minutes of meeting of 5th Joint Co-ordination Meeting of IPPs granted LTA in ER held on 21.01.2015
1. The 5th meeting of the Joint Co-ordination Committee of IPPs in ER associated
with various high capacity power transmission corridors was held in MP Hall,
POWERGRID Township, Gurgaon on 21st January, 2015. The list of participants
is enclosed at Annexure-1.
2. POWERGRID welcomed the participants and it was informed that generation
developers should ensure completion of their dedicated lines to match with the
commissioning of transmission network in order to prevent bottling up of power.
POWERGRID stated that interim arrangements through LILO of existing lines
were provided only as a contingency measure and the IPPs need to focus on
implementing the final dedicated transmission system. Constraints shall be faced
in evacuation of power from the generation projects connected through LILO
arrangement, provided as an interim arrangement. In order to evacuate maximum
power from their power plant by utilizing the available transmission system, IPPs
should connect to pooling station from where High Capacity lines are being
commissioned. Therefore, all the IPPs should expedite the construction of their
dedicated line as well as the terminating bays at the Pooling Station. Wherever
POWERGRID is implementing the bays on consultancy basis, timely payment to
POWERGRID contractor for the same should be made. In case of non-payment,
the work of bays awarded to the contractor shall be cancelled and fresh tender of
the same shall delay the work by 6 months to 1 year. The responsibility of such
delay shall lies with the generation developer. Delay in completion of terminating
bays shall also delay connection to the pooling station and interim arrangement is
liable for removal for efficient grid operation and reliability and security of grid.
3. DGM (CTU), POWERGRID stated that the minutes of previous JCC minutes
were circulated vide letter dated 03.03.2014 and same were uploaded on
POWERGRID website also. As no comments/observations has been received,
the minutes are taken as confirmed.
4. It was said that since the construction of transmission line constitutes a very
small portion compared to the total investment made by the developers, it is
being put on a lesser priority by the generation developers and POWERGRID
emphasized the need to change this scenario as it could lead to a bottleneck for
transfer of power.
5. CTU informed that it has taken initiatives to prevent rejection of LTA/MTOA
applications on the basis of incompleteness/non-conformity with the regulations

6. POWERGRID mentioned that they are receiving requests from various IPP
generators for change of drawl region due to firming up of beneficiary through
signing of PPA in region(s) other than the target region(s). These requests
amount to relinquishment of LTA quantum in the earlier target regions.
7. The progress of generation projects and dedicated transmission systems of
various IPPs connected to High Capacity Power Transmission Corridors which
have been granted regulatory approval by CERC, was reviewed by
POWERGRID. The detailed list of IPPs is enclosed at Annexure- II.
The review of the progress made by each of the IPP is as under:
(i) Navabharat Power Pvt. Ltd :
Representative from M/s Navabharat Power Pvt. Ltd (NPPL) informed that there is no progress in the project due to unavoidable circumstances. He also informed that NPPL has applied for relinquishment of LTA and the case is pending in CERC. Upon query he informed that there is no feedback on the same from CERC. It was also informed that the construction phase Bank Guarantee is still alive. Additional GM (BDD) communicated that necessary actions and formalities shall be taken to close the project.
(ii) Essar Power (Jharkhand) Ltd. (2x600 MW):
Representative from M/s Essar Power (Jharkhand) Ltd (EPL) informed the status of project as follows:
43% work is completed till date. The project is on hold due to de-allocation of coal blocks. EPL will be participating in the soon to be held auctioning and work will be resumed after the coal allocation. All the required material for project is in place and new target date of completion is December’16 PPA: (450+300) MW with BSEB; 12% of power to JSEB; 240MW with Noida Power Company Ltd. (NPCL)
Further, it was mentioned by M/s EPL that they had already requested CTU in writing to consider the issue of coal blocks as Force Majeure to which CTU had already replied that their request could not be accepted. AGM (BDD) has asked M/s EPL about the payment due of Rs. 5 Crore and EPL assured that the payment issues will be sorted soon

(iii) Jal Power Corporation (Rangit-IV) (3x40 MW):
Representative from M/s Jal Power Corporation (JPC) informed the status of project as follows:
All the clearances related to the generation plant are received and land had been acquired. 60% of the total work is already completed. COD of all three Units is expected by May-June’16. Dedicated line is expected to be completed by December’15. PPA: 60% of Power to WBSEDCL; 40% to TPTCL on merchant basis
AGM (BDD) informed that M/s JPC has produced Letter of Credit (LC) only for 20% and the balance 80% LC is pending because of which manufacturing of GIS equipment could not awarded. M/s JPC informed that the balance LC will be opened by March’15. POWERGRID requested to confirm the same in writing. Further, representative from M/s JPC informed about the change in LTA quantum which is as follows: ER- 72 MW (instead of 88); NR & WR: 24MW each (instead of 12 MW). POWERGRID stated that the request for change in Target Region cannot be entertained unless PPA in the region is firmed up..
(iv) Gati Infrastructure Ltd (Chuzachen) (2x49.5 MW)
Representative from M/s Gati Infrastructure Ltd (GIL) informed the status of project as follows:
Project Declared COD of both the units on 18th May, 2013 It was further informed by M/s GIL that the construction of bays falls under the scope of Govt. of Sikkim to which AGM (CTU) clarified that it is the responsibility of M/s GIL to ensure that bays are ready in time as the LTA Agreement was signed between M/s GIL and POWERGRID. Further, AGM (CTU) has reiterated that the above issue is a matter of serious concern and accordingly has asked M/s GIL to send monthly status on the same. Also, it was advised to M/s GIL to regularly take up the matter with Govt. of Sikkim.
(v) Gati Infrastructure Bhasmey Power Pvt. Ltd. (Bhasmey) (2x25.5 MW)
Representative from M/s Gati Infrastructure Bhasmey Power Pvt. Ltd (GIBPPLL) submitted the status of their project as follows:

COD is postponed to December’17 due to issues with the dam It was also informed that interim connection through LILO arrangement will be provided by Govt. of Sikkim to which AGM (CTU) reiterated that it is the responsibility of M/s Gati Infrastructure Bhasmey Power Pvt. Ltd.
(vi) Lanco Babandh Power Pvt Ltd
Representative from M/s Lanco Babandh Power Pvt Ltd (LBPPL) submitted the status of their project as follows:
Revised COD of the project: the project is stalled therefore the revised COD cannot be confirmed with certainty, however the tentative COD may be taken as Unit 1- Dec’16 & Unit 2- Feb’17. PPAs have been signed for 330 MW with GRIDCO Odisha in 2006; 424 MW with UPPCL in 2013 and 350 MW with RVPN in 2013 Dedicated line: The consultancy contract for line bay work is to be signed between LBPL & PGCIL.
Representative from BDD has reminded M/s LBPPL about the agreement for bays which is yet to be signed. Accordingly, the representative from M/s LBPPL informed that the project work is stalled after completing 40% due to financial problems and agreement will be signed after the same is resumed.
(vii) Adhunik Power & Natural Resources Limited (2x270 MW)
Representative from M/s Adhunik Power & Natural Resources Ltd (APNRL) submitted the status of their project as follows:
The generation plant is already commissioned and dedicated line is operational
It has been clarified to M/s APNRL that their LTA application for transfer of 100 MW to Southern Region was received in January, 2014 and hence prioritized accordingly. Further, it was informed by the representative from M/s APNRL that though they wanted to transfer power through MTOA/ STOA till the start of LTA, they are unable to finalise applications for the same.
(viii) Ind Barath Energy (Utkal) Ltd
Representative from M/s Ind Barath Energy (Utkal) Ltd (IBEL) submitted the status of their project as follows:
Unit1: Synchronization in Mar’15 & COD in Apr’15; Unit 2: COD in July’15

Dedicated line is expected to be commissioned before the synchronization of Unit 1 i.e.Mar’15
It was informed that Connection Agreement has been signed. AGM (BDD) enquired about the balance consultancy payments that are to be paid in the form of Letter of Credit (LC) and it was informed by M/s IBEL that a reply will be sent to POWERGRID.
(ix) GMR Kamalanga Energy Ltd
Representative from M/s GMR Kamalanga Energy Ltd (GMR) submitted the status of their project as follows
Units I, II & III have been commissioned in Apr’13, Nov’13 & Mar’14 respectively PPA of 260 MW is signed with Bihar. The dedicated line to Angul Pooling Station has been commissioned in Dec’14. The dedicated line to Meramundali S/s for delivery of power to the state govt. is under construction
AGM (CTU) stated that the machines should not be connected to the state as well as the ISTS system at the same time. Therefore if any machine is connected to the state system through a dedicated line, then the developer should make sure that the machine is isolated and not connected to the ISTS system. He further asked the project developer to convey the start date of LTA in writing at a later date and also suggested M/s GMR to ensure that all the formalities are completed by that time.
(x) Teesta Urja Ltd. / PTC (Teesta-III) (6x200 MW)
Representative from M/s Teesta Urja Ltd. (TUL) submitted the status of their project as follows:
Work is stalled since Sep’14 due to site problems and is expected to resume in the 1st week of Mar’15. 91% of the work is completed till date. Unit 1 is expected to be commissioned in Dec’15 and COD by Mar’16; The other Units (U#2 to U#6) will be followed with a gap of 20 days in between. Dedicated line: Construction of 79 km out of 216 km is completed till date. PPA for sale of 70% of total Power has already been signed with PTC India Ltd in 2006. The balance 30% Power shall be sold as merchant power on short term basis

Representative from M/s TUL informed that they don’t have any issues with the project
(xi) Madhya Bharat Power Corporation Ltd. Representative from MBPCL did not attend the meeting but has submitted their status through a letter dated 16.1.2015, received on 20.01.2015. The detailed status is as given below:
COD of Unit 1 is expected by June-2018 followed by Unit 2 in July-2018 The PPAs will be signed 6 months prior to the commissioning of project EPC Contract for all the civil works was originally awarded to SEW and has been replaced by M/s Mosh Varaya Infrastructure Pvt Ltd in 2011 27 out of 30 towers for construction of dedicated line are falling under Forest Area for which 1st Stage Clearance order has already been received from GoI. The private land acquisition process for the remaining 3 tower footings is under progress.
8. POWERGRID informed about the status of transmission lines in the Corridors-I, II
& III and the associated other transmission lines which are under the scope of
POWERGRID. It was stated that Odisha & Jharkhand corridors are expected by
June’15. The detailed status of these lines is attached in Annexure-III.
POWERGRID has invited further comments/ suggestions if any from the
participants to which one of the participants has asked if there will be any surplus
corridor in Odisha to which CTU stated that the commitment for all the corridors is
already given to the applicants and any new application will be granted access
according to its priority.
The meeting ended with Vote of Thanks!
